COT 3210: Theory of Computation
Course Description for Theory of Computation
COT3210:
Theory of Computation
3
Prerequisite: COT 3100
Description: This course will cover the theory of computation using formal methods for describing and analyzing programming languages and algorithms. Topics include finite automata and regular expressions; formal languages and syntactic analysis; pushdown automata and Turing machines; and computational complexity.